Academic Biography

Formation in the history of philosophy and ethics.

Foundational work explored conceptions of selfhood built on a metaphysics of difference (Nietzsche, Bataille, Deleuze, the reversal of Platonism).

Current work engages the human dilemmas of artificial intelligence intersecting with freedom, authenticity, privacy, and personal identity.
